Netball Mainland is the first New Zealand sporting organisation to fall victim to covid-19
5 April 2020
The Christchurch-based outfit will be placed into voluntary liquidation after succumbing to unprecedented financial pressure.
They explored a number of potential alternatives, including Netball New Zealand, but none were able to help in the current environment.
Board member Darren Wright is heartbroken.
Netball NZ will now enter discussions with stakeholders of the Tactix, whilst retaining head coach Marianne Delaney-Hoshek and players.
